Web3 okt. 2024 · Colic is defined as crying for more than three hours a day, more than three days a week, for more than three weeks. Colic can have several side effects on your … Web1 jul. 2024 · The mean amount of time 6-week-old babies cry each day, according to a meta-analysis of studies involving almost 8,700 infants worldwide.
